Improve the smoothness and glow of the skin itself, with hydration placed just beneath the surface.
Skinvive is a smooth gel of hyaluronic acid, the substance the skin uses to hold water. Unlike a filler, it is not placed deep to lift or support. It is delivered in a series of tiny microdroplets just beneath the surface, where the hyaluronic acid holds water in the skin and improves its hydration from within. Over the following weeks the skin looks smoother and more luminous, and feels softer to the touch. It adds no volume and changes no contour. It improves the condition of the skin itself, and the body breaks it down gradually in time.
Before anything is decided, your provider looks at the skin itself: its smoothness, its softness, the glow that has faded with time and sun. Skinvive treats the surface, not the shape of the face, and the consultation confirms it is the right care for what you are seeing.
The skin is cleansed and numbed for comfort, then the hydrator is placed in a series of fine microdroplets just beneath the surface, across the cheeks and, where it suits, the lower face and neck. The needle is very fine. Most people find it quick and easily tolerated.
You may leave with small raised bumps where the microdroplets were placed, like little beads beneath the skin, settling over the next few days. Leave the area alone, keep it clean, and set aside heavy makeup and hard exercise the first day. The change is not immediate. The skin grows smoother and more luminous over the following weeks, with the improvement clearest near three weeks.

Skinvive is not a tool for the bones of the face or the depths beneath them. It works on the skin itself, in microdroplets just beneath the surface, where its hyaluronic acid holds water and improves the skin's quality.
So we treat it like skincare, not like filler. We do not chase a contour. We tend a surface. The face stays the face. The skin grows softer.
The cleanest Skinvive results do not announce themselves. The skin simply looks rested, more luminous, less tired. No one will say you have had something done, because nothing has been done to the structure of your face.
This is the appeal. A treatment that improves what you already have, rather than altering it.
Skinvive is delivered as a series of tiny placements just beneath the skin. The hand decides depth and spacing with care, because a droplet placed too deep misses its purpose, and one placed too shallow leaves a bump that lingers longer than it should. The placement is small. The skill is real.
Skinvive lasts six to eight months, so returning visits are predictable, twice a year for most, often timed to a regular relaxer visit so the day is not built around a single product.
The improvement compounds, gently, when the routine continues. The skin grown accustomed to its hydration looks better than the skin treated and then forgotten.
Skinvive suits the person whose concern is not a line or a hollow but the surface itself: skin that has lost its smoothness, its softness to the touch, the quiet glow it once had. It improves the quality and hydration of the skin rather than changing the shape of the face.
It is well suited to those who like their features as they are and simply want their skin to look better rested, more even, more like itself on a good day.

Most patients leave with small raised bumps where the microdroplets were placed, much like little beads beneath the skin. These are expected and usually settle within a day, sometimes two. They are part of how the treatment is delivered.
For most patients, up to six months. After that, the body breaks down the hyaluronic acid gradually, and repeat treatments hold the result.
The change is not immediate. Over two to four weeks after treatment, the skin tends to look smoother and more luminous, and feels softer to the touch. It is a quiet improvement, the kind good skin should be.
No. Skinvive is an injectable hydrator, not a filler. Where a filler restores volume and changes contour, Skinvive holds water within the skin to improve its smoothness and glow. It is care for the quality of the skin itself, rather than a change to the shape of the face.
